Suzhou Creek tours to offer culture
THREE new tours by boat along Suzhou Creek will include trips to museums and cultural attractions after opening in September.
The longest tour will run between the Waibaidu Bridge on the Bund and Beixinjing in Changning District and will cruise for three hours, Oriental Morning Post reported.
Tourists will be able to stop off at the Match Box Museum, the Coinage Museum, the Silk Museum and the Irrigation Works Museum of Yuan Dynastry (1271-1368).
An industrial relics park, a yacht exhibition hall and the Suzhou Creek Museum have also been established in renovated workshops and warehouses along the way.
Two sightseeing boats capable of carrying between 40 and 50 people are expected to begin operating the tours in June in a trial period. Tourist authorities have designed three specific routes for the creek.
